We begin the week and the Interlull on prime of the Premier League, however there’s additionally a little bit of unhealthy information to kick off at present with after Arsenal launched an replace on Martin Odegaard. He had a conflict of knees within the 2-0 win over West Ham on Saturday, and has suffered injury to his medial collateral ligament.

The membership say:

Martin Odegaard has been withdrawn from the Norway nationwide workforce for his or her upcoming matches in opposition to Israel and New Zealand after sustaining a medial collateral ligament harm to his left knee through the first half in Saturday’s win over West Ham United.

Martin will proceed to be assessed and handled by our medical workforce at Sobha Realty Coaching Centre through the worldwide window, with the goal of a return to motion as quickly as attainable.

Clearly that’s not excellent news, however it’s additionally not as unhealthy because it might need been. The day trip is dependent upon the grade of the problem, and at this level we’re not clear on that. It might be just some weeks, it might be fairly a bit longer if he requires surgical procedure, so let’s preserve fingers crossed it’s the previous slightly than the latter. My hope is that the very fact he was capable of a minimum of attempt to keep on was as a result of it wasn’t as critical because it might have been, however maybe adrenaline and a will to hold on would possibly offset {that a} bit. Let’s see.

It’s been a nightmare begin to the season for the captain who twice needed to come off injured in earlier residence Premier League video games with a shoulder harm earlier than choosing up this newest downside on Saturday. I assume it’s a actual illustration of how sturdy our squad is that we’re in that place when our captain has accomplished 90 minutes simply as soon as up to now within the Premier League; Bukayo Saka has carried out that simply twice; and gamers like Kai Havertz and Ben White – essential cogs in Mikel Arteta’s machine – have simply 100 minutes mixed, and people got here in the identical sport on the opening weekend in opposition to Man Utd.

I do know no one notably loved final season, however I do assume it has presumably ingrained in us a capability to deal with absences that ordinarily we wouldn’t have. Including actual depth this summer time has been a giant a part of that, clearly, however I imagine there’s one thing psychological about it too. Don’t get me incorrect, we miss these gamers and their absences are a blow, however with that depth and the expertise of final season, it doesn’t really feel like a hammer blow every time it occurs.

What I’d say although is that I actually need it to cease occurring. Arteta was fairly fascinating on the subject of accidents earlier than the West Ham sport, speaking about what number of components can play an element in what occurs – with poor outdated Emile Smith Rowe caught within the crossfire a bit! However with one thing just like the Odegaard state of affairs on Saturday, that’s simply pure unhealthy luck.

Anybody who has performed soccer can have skilled that knee on knee conflict sooner or later, and it’s often actually, actually painful. Usually although, that’s all it’s, however on this case he’s suffered some actual injury. I went again to take a look at it, and it does appear as if the contact is the entrance of Crysencio Summerville’s knee to the aspect of his, and that’s why he got here off the worst.

Anyway, the great factor is that we have now the choices to stay with out Odegaard for some time, with Eberechi Eze, Ethan Nwaneri and Mikel Merino candidates to stand-in relying on who we’re taking part in or the game-state, however the sooner we have now him again the higher.
